All organizations that oppose the law that has come into force and do not register properly will be subject to sanctions - Matikashvili on FARA

Chairman of Parliament`s Committee on Procedural Issues and Rules said the legislative framework of the FARA law was serving to ensure Georgia`s sovereignty and protect it from non-transparent funds of dubious origin.

"Purpose of such funds is not to benefit the country but, on the contrary, to undermine democracy in Georgia. Refusal by organisations to register will lead to appropriate measures. Naturally, any organisation that opposes the law that has come into force and fails to register in the prescribed manner will be subject to sanctions", - said David Matikashvili.

The Foreign Agents Registration Act [copy of the American FARA], has already come into force. The law is based on the best international practice and applies to non-governmental and media organsations, as well as individuals who receive foreign funding.
